How to Choose the Right Translation Partner for Ukrainian Localization

Nowadays, Ukrainian localization of digital products is more relevant than ever. An increasing number of companies are entering the Ukrainian market, attracted by its strong potential for business growth. The market is both profitable and relatively easy to access, as Ukrainian consumers' preferences and habits align closely with those of other European countries.

One of the first challenges these companies face is deciding whom to entrust with product localization. How can you choose a reliable partner capable of managing all localization stages and delivering high-quality translations? Let us take a closer look at what a translation partner is and the key criteria to consider when selecting the right one for your business.

Why Ukrainian localization requires a specialized approach

There are several reasons why selecting a reliable localization partner for the Ukrainian market can be challenging.

First, relatively few foreign translation agencies offer Ukrainian services or consistently meet the standards of high-quality Ukrainian localization—at least for now. To obtain the best results, you may need to work with a Ukraine-based translation company rather than rely on long-standing vendors from your home country.

Second, localization must be carried out with a strong awareness of cultural context, particularly given the difficult circumstances currently faced by the Ukrainian people. Insufficient understanding of cultural nuances and their impact on customer perception can lead to serious reputational and commercial risks. For this reason, you need more than a standard vendor performing isolated tasks; you need a trusted partner who ensures that localization genuinely strengthens your brand.

Finally, as with any market, Ukraine has specific legal and regulatory requirements that must be considered when launching a product. If you have not previously worked with the Ukrainian market, choosing an experienced translation partner from the outset can help you avoid potential compliance issues and establish a solid foundation for success.

Translation partner vs. translation vendor

It is essential to understand the significant difference between a translation partner and a translation vendor. While both types of providers have their strengths and limitations, they serve different business needs.

Translation vendors are well-suited for small, isolated tasks and short-term projects. However, companies planning comprehensive product localization and aiming to build a sustainable, long-term presence in Ukraine should strongly consider working with a translation partner.

A translation partner provides ongoing support across all stages of the localization process. Unlike a vendor, a partner develops a deep understanding of your business, products, and brand voice. This enables them to deliver consistently high-quality results, maintain uniform terminology and tone across all assets, respond efficiently to changes, and ensure smooth and timely project execution.

Because localization requires continuous updates and adjustments, working with a translation partner also means having a reliable, long-term point of contact for all your translation and localization needs.

Translation partnerTranslation vendor
Long-term collaborationShort-term collaboration
Strategic, business-oriented approachTask-focused approach
Full localization lifecycle managementIndividual translation tasks
In-depth knowledge of the product, brand, and target marketProduct knowledge limited to assigned content
Consistent tone and terminology across all productsConsistency is limited to a single project
Ongoing, customized QAStandard QA
Best suited for market entry and scalingBest suited for small, urgent assignments

Key criteria for choosing a translation partner for Ukrainian localization

How to Choose the Right Translation Partner for Ukrainian Localization - 2

The Ukrainian translation services market is relatively young, having developed actively only since the 1990s. However, today there are several established language service providers (LSPs) to choose from. Below are five key criteria to consider when selecting a long-term translation partner for your product localization.

1. Industry expertise

Successful localization is built on strong linguistic and subject-matter expertise. Before entering into a long-term partnership, ensure that your potential Language Service Provider (LSP) offers:

  • a team of native Ukrainian linguists with a deep understanding of the local cultural and social context;
  • proven expertise in your industry (technology, legal, medical, entertainment, marketing, etc.) and the ability to manage industry-specific terminology so that translated content is accurate, explicit, and relevant to the Ukrainian audience;
  • substantial experience working with companies similar to yours;
  • recognized international certifications (such as ISO standards) that demonstrate adherence to high-quality translation and localization processes.

2. Translation management software

When localizing large-scale products such as software applications or technical documentation, it is essential to centralize terminology and translation memories. Professional language service providers typically work with advanced Computer-Assisted Translation (CAT) tools and Translation Management Systems (TMS), including:

  • Trados Studio
  • memoQ
  • Phrase
  • Lokalise
  • Smartling
  • XTM Cloud

Over time, this approach can save significant time and costs, and ensures seamless transitions to another translation partner if needed.

3. Effective and ongoing QA checks

Quality Assurance (QA) is a critical component of the localization process and should never be overlooked or performed superficially. QA ensures that every localization project meets both your expectations and the high standards of the Ukrainian language. In large companies, QA typically involves multiple stages, including:

  1. Planning
  2. Self-check during translation
  3. Editing
  4. Linguistic QA
  5. Functional QA
  6. Final approval

In addition, regular automated QA checks provide an extra layer of accuracy and are widely used to minimize the risk of errors at any stage of localization.

4. Clear communication

Transparency regarding internal processes, pricing, partnership terms, deadlines, and quality standards is essential when selecting a translation partner. You want a company that can support your global expansion reliably over the long term.

Red flags include a lack of transparency, vague explanations about AI usage, or last-minute changes without proper justification. Clear and proactive communication is a key indicator of a dependable partner.

5. References and partners

Just as we often rely on recommendations from friends or colleagues, and on references from other companies, proven partnerships with well-known brands are strong indicators of an LSP’s reliability.

Knowing which organizations an LSP has worked with can help you evaluate its scalability and determine whether it has the expertise and resources necessary to manage your projects effectively.

Common mistakes when choosing a translation partner

Below is a “what not to do” list to keep in mind when selecting a translation partner for your product’s Ukrainian localization:

  1. Prioritizing short-term collaboration over a long-term partnership.
  2. Making rushed decisions and choosing the first translation agency found online.
  3. Avoiding Ukrainian language service providers out of fear of potential misunderstandings.
  4. Hiring an LSP without considering project-specific requirements, defining localization stages in advance, or setting realistic deadlines.
  5. Focusing on the cheapest option rather than prioritizing quality and long-term value.
  6. Choosing an agency that relies excessively on AI-powered translation tools or fails to proofread AI-generated content properly.
  7. Skipping or minimizing the quality assurance stage.

How the right translation partner impacts localization quality

A reliable translation partner plays a critical role in the success of your product in the Ukrainian market. By working with a professional and experienced LSP, you can ensure that your localization aligns with your brand voice, resonates with your target audience, and feels authentic in the local context.

The Ukrainian market offers significant growth potential. However, localization is more than translating words—every detail, from terminology and tone to cultural nuances, must be carefully considered.

Choosing the wrong partner can lead to lost customers, wasted resources, missed opportunities, and reputational damage. In contrast, the right translation partner acts as an extension of your team, helping you build trust, maintain consistency, and achieve sustainable success in Ukraine.
